WebJun 11, 2015 · Antialiasing is a technique used in digital imaging to reduce the visual defects that occur when high-resolution images are presented in a lower resolution. Aliasing manifests itself as jagged or stair-stepped lines (otherwise known as jaggies) on edges and objects that should otherwise be smooth. Antialiasing makes these curved or slanting ... WebJul 3, 2024 · Antialiasing is a technique used in computer graphics to remove the aliasing effect. The aliasing effect is the appearance of jagged edges or “jaggies” in a rasterized image (an image rendered using pixels). The problem of jagged edges technically occurs due to distortion of the image when scan conversion is done with sampling at a low …

Images you see on your screen are all made of square-shaped pixels (except vector images). No matter what the shape of an object is, they are all formed using these tiniest elements. For example, a straight line on your display is a combination of hundreds and thousands of pixels joined together.
